Books Included in This Collection:
Rat Run
In August 1992, a mother and her two young sons are murdered in the woods behind their home. Decades later, a macabre discovery challenges the conviction of the neighbour, hinting at a possible miscarriage of justice. Ramsay tightens the suspense with crisp investigative detail as Anderson and Costello reopen the case and the city’s past refuses to stay quiet. A tense, morally charged start to the collection that notes how truth can be heavier than punishment.

Standing Still
Homeless heroin addict Paige Riley vanishes during the West End Festival, while a woman claims alien abduction. As the city revels, a body turns up, forcing the team to sift through sensational headlines and hard evidence. The tension rides on the detectives’ instincts and human empathy, with Ramsay delivering a high-stakes, character-driven puzzle about trust, memory, and who really holds the truth.

The Suffering of Strangers
DI Costello confronts a disturbing child abduction: a six-week-old is stolen and replaced. The investigation threads through households and backstreets, where every lead broadens the danger to more young lives. This novel deepens Costello’s resolve and plunges readers into an atmosphere of fear, suspense, and stark choices, all resolved with Ramsay’s precise procedural craft.

The Sideman
Inside a grand Victorian Glasgow home, a mother and her young son are murdered. Costello believes she knows the killer—George Haggerty—yet he possesses a cast-iron alibi: a speeding incident on the A9. As the clock ticks, Ramsay keeps the pressure on with relentless deduction, balancing courtroom tension and intimate family drama while exposing the fragility of truth.

Red, Red Snow
Two bodies lie in a remote Highland cottage, one inside and one outside, with no footprints in the snow. The killer seems to have vanished, leaving detectives to trace a meticulous path through snowbound silence. Ramsay’s atmosphere-dark, forensic focus and sharp character dynamics heighten the sense of an ice-cold pursuit that demands patience and precision.

On an Outgoing Tide
A lifeless body drifts on the outgoing tide at dawn. Twenty-three-year-old medical student Aasha Ariti had been out celebrating lockdown’s end, and the last person seen with her becomes the prime suspect. The coastal setting amplifies the tension as evidence shifts and relationships unravel, delivering a finale that fuses procedural fidelity with human cost in Ramsay’s signature Glasgow voice.

About the Author:
Caro Ramsay is a Scottish crime writer born in Govan, Glasgow. She is best known for the Anderson & Costello mysteries, a police-procedural duo that anchors a long-running, city-centered series celebrated for its realism, atmosphere, and sharp dialogue. Ramsay’s debut Absolution was shortlisted for the CWA New Blood Dagger in 2008, and Singing to the Dead was longlisted for Theakston’s Old Peculier Crime Novel of the Year in 2010. Her work combines meticulous plotting with a keen eye for Glasgow’s streets and communities, delivering tightly written thrillers that reward attentive readers and steady, repeat engagement.
